Two of the stouts were from Albuquerque by Boxing Bear Brewing and have earned assorted awards including a 2024 Silver Medal at the American Beer Festival. It's called Chocolate Milk Stout and actually does contain cocoa nibs added to the brewing process. I wasn't sure that I was going to like that, but the effect is quite subtle. The milk part is from added lactose which adds both sweetness and mouthfeel. All in all, an excellent stout.
